Healthcare utilization among women with physical disabilities.

作者信息

Coyle Catherine P, Santiago Mayra C

机构信息

Therapeutic Recreation and Kinesiology, Temple University,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, USA.

出版信息

Medscape Womens Health. 2002 Jul-Aug;7(4):2.

PMID:12466734
Abstract

BACKGROUND

Current published data indicate barriers and deficiencies in healthcare for women with physical disabilities. Yet, information regarding the influence of secondary conditions and demographic variables on the actual utilization of general health and rehabilitative services is limited. This research examined this issue.

DESIGN

Survey research

SETTING

Metropolitan Philadelphia region

PARTICIPANTS

170 women between 21 and 65 years of age with physical disabilities

RESULTS

Most (96%) women had seen a general healthcare provider (eg, personal physician or gynecologist) in the past 6 months, with 60% reporting seeing such a provider 3 or more times. Despite this high frequency, many women had not had routine preventive gynecologic cancer screening services in the past 5 years. Additionally, respondents reported experiencing on average 12 secondary complications in the past year that moderately impaired their functioning. Many of these complications (fatigue, spasticity, deconditioning, joint pain, depression, social isolation) are preventable. Despite these complications, only about half of the women had seen a rehabilitative service provider (eg, physical therapist, mental health worker) in the past 6 months. Women who saw their general healthcare provider most frequently were more likely to also be receiving services from a rehabilitative service provider.

CONCLUSION

General healthcare providers are frequently seeing women with physical disabilities. Healthcare providers have the ability and opportunity to enhance the health and wellness of this population. Particular attention should be focused on providing preventive healthcare services, including gynecologic cancer screenings and prevention and management of secondary conditions that accompany disability.

摘要

背景

目前已发表的数据表明,身体残疾女性在医疗保健方面存在障碍和不足。然而,关于继发疾病和人口统计学变量对一般健康和康复服务实际利用情况影响的信息有限。本研究对这一问题进行了调查。

设计

调查研究

地点

费城都会区

参与者

170名年龄在21岁至65岁之间的身体残疾女性

结果

大多数(96%)女性在过去6个月内看过普通医疗服务提供者(如私人医生或妇科医生),其中60%的女性表示看过3次或更多次。尽管就诊频率很高,但许多女性在过去5年中并未接受常规的预防性妇科癌症筛查服务。此外,受访者报告称,在过去一年中平均经历了12种继发并发症,这些并发症对她们的功能造成了中度损害。其中许多并发症(疲劳、痉挛、身体机能减退、关节疼痛、抑郁、社交隔离)是可以预防的。尽管存在这些并发症,但在过去6个月中,只有约一半的女性看过康复服务提供者(如物理治疗师、心理健康工作者)。最频繁就诊于普通医疗服务提供者的女性也更有可能接受康复服务提供者的服务。

结论

普通医疗服务提供者经常接待身体残疾女性。医疗服务提供者有能力和机会改善这一人群的健康状况。应特别关注提供预防性医疗服务,包括妇科癌症筛查以及残疾相关继发疾病的预防和管理。
